Acoustic velocity measurement in seawater based on phase difference of signal

摘要

In this paper, FFT theory is used for realizing the phase measurement of signals. A new approach of acoustic velocity measurement in seawater based on phase difference is proposed. To deal with the phase ambiguity, our current study found an improved approach, which is based on two-frequency signal. The experiment compares the measurement results of phase difference with time difference. The results verify the effectiveness of the phase difference acoustic velocity measurement.
机译:在本文中,FFT理论被用于实现信号的相位测量。提出了一种基于相位差的海水声速测量新方法。为了解决相位模糊性,我们目前的研究发现了一种改进的方法,该方法基于双频信号。实验比较了相位差和时间差的测量结果。结果证明了相差声速测量的有效性。
